An anabolic pathway is a pathway that utilizes energy to build complex molecules. Example of an anabolic pathway is the synthesis of sugar from Carbon dioxide.

metabolismThe reactions that build up larger molecules from smaller ones are collectively called anabolism.Breakdown reactions are collectively catabolism.
The formation of large molecules from small repeating units is known as a condensation reaction. A condensation reaction is also known as dehydration synthesis.

ATP delivers energy wherever it's needed in a cell. The energy released from ATP can be used to power other chemical reactions, such as those that build molecules.

Anabolic reactions are reactions which build molecules up, catabolic reactions break them down. Since protein synthesis is a 'building' reaction it is anabolic.
